## Understanding Invisible Dog Fences: A Deep Dive

An invisible dog fence, also known as an electronic fence or a wireless dog fence, utilizes a buried wire or a wireless signal to create a boundary. A collar worn by your dog emits a warning tone or a mild static correction when they approach the boundary. The goal is to train your dog to recognize the boundary and avoid crossing it.

The system typically consists of three main components:

1. **Transmitter:** This unit sends the signal through the wire or wirelessly.
2. **Wire (for wired systems):** This creates the boundary and is buried underground or attached to an existing fence.
3. **Collar:** Worn by your dog, it receives the signal from the transmitter and emits a warning or correction.

The effectiveness of an invisible fence depends on several factors, including the quality of the system, the consistency of training, and the individual temperament of your dog. Labs, being intelligent and eager to please, are generally good candidates for invisible fences, but proper training is crucial.

### Core Concepts and Advanced Principles

The core concept behind invisible fences is classical conditioning. By associating the warning tone or static correction with the boundary, your Lab learns to avoid crossing it. Advanced systems offer features like adjustable correction levels, progressive correction (increasing intensity as the dog gets closer to the boundary), and run-through prevention (stronger correction for dogs that attempt to bolt). Understanding these principles is key to choosing a system that’s both effective and humane.

### Expert Explanation

The PetSafe Wireless Fence PIF-300 works by emitting a radio signal from the transmitter. The collar worn by your Lab detects this signal and emits a warning tone followed by a static correction if they continue towards the boundary. The boundary is adjustable, ranging from 5 to 90 feet in radius, allowing you to customize the containment area to your yard size. What makes this system stand out is its portability and ease of installation. You can easily take it with you when traveling or moving to a new home. It’s also a great option for renters who cannot make permanent changes to their property.

### User Experience & Usability

Setting up the PetSafe Wireless Fence PIF-300 is relatively straightforward. Simply plug in the transmitter, adjust the boundary radius, and fit the collar on your Lab. The collar is lightweight and comfortable, and the adjustable strap ensures a secure fit. Training your Lab to recognize the boundary requires patience and consistency. Follow the included training guide and use positive reinforcement to encourage good behavior. In our experience, Labs typically learn the boundaries within a few weeks of consistent training.

### Performance & Effectiveness

The PetSafe Wireless Fence PIF-300 is generally effective at containing Labs, especially those with a moderate temperament. The adjustable correction levels allow you to tailor the training to your dog’s individual needs. However, some Labs with a high prey drive or a strong desire to escape may require additional training or a higher correction level. It’s important to monitor your Lab’s behavior and adjust the settings accordingly.

### Cons/Limitations:

1. **Circular Boundary:** The circular boundary may not be suitable for all yard shapes.
2. **Signal Interference:** The wireless signal can be affected by obstacles or interference from other electronic devices.
3. **Battery Dependence:** The collar requires batteries, which need to be replaced periodically.
4. **Training Required:** Requires consistent training to be effective.

1. **Q: How do I know if an invisible fence is right for my Lab’s temperament?**
**A:** Labs are generally intelligent and eager to please, making them good candidates for invisible fences. However, it’s essential to consider their individual personality and energy level. If your Lab is highly independent or has a strong prey drive, you may need a more robust system or additional training. Observing your Lab’s behavior during training sessions will help you determine if an invisible fence is a good fit.

2. **Q: What’s the best way to train my Lab to use an invisible fence?**
**A:** Start with short, frequent training sessions in a controlled environment. Use positive reinforcement, such as treats and praise, to reward your Lab for staying within the boundary. Gradually increase the distance and distractions as your Lab becomes more confident. Consistency is key to success.

3. **Q: How often should I replace the batteries in the collar?**
**A:** Battery life varies depending on the system and usage. Check the manufacturer’s recommendations and monitor the low battery indicator. It’s a good idea to keep spare batteries on hand to avoid unexpected escapes.

4. **Q: Can an invisible fence keep my Lab from digging under it?**
**A:** Invisible fences are designed to prevent dogs from crossing the boundary, not from digging under it. If your Lab is a digger, you may need to combine the invisible fence with other deterrents, such as burying chicken wire along the boundary.

5. **Q: What happens if the power goes out?**
**A:** Wireless systems will cease to function during a power outage. Wired systems will continue to function as long as the wire remains intact. Consider a backup power source for wireless systems in areas prone to power outages.

6. **Q: How do I prevent my Lab from running through the fence if they see a squirrel?**
**A:** Choose a system with run-through prevention features, such as progressive correction or higher correction levels. Practice recall commands and redirect your Lab’s attention when they become fixated on a distraction.

7. **Q: Can I use an invisible fence to create multiple containment areas within my yard?**
**A:** Some advanced systems allow you to create multiple containment areas using a combination of wired and wireless technology. Check the manufacturer’s specifications to see if this feature is available.

8. **Q: What is the ideal age to start training my Lab on an invisible fence?**
**A:** It’s best to wait until your Lab is at least six months old and has a solid foundation in basic obedience commands. Starting too early can be confusing and counterproductive.

9. **Q: How do I ensure that the collar fits properly and is comfortable for my Lab?**
**A:** Choose a collar that is specifically designed for your Lab’s neck size and weight. The collar should fit snugly but not too tightly, allowing you to slip two fingers between the collar and your Lab’s neck. Check the fit regularly and adjust as needed.

10. **Q: What are the legal considerations of using an invisible fence in my area?**
**A:** Check your local ordinances and homeowner’s association rules regarding pet containment. Some areas may have restrictions on the use of invisible fences or require permits.
